Mitch Green

82″ reach · +6.49% reach advantage · 78th percentile

Mitch Green has a reach of 82″ against a height of 77″ — a reach advantage of +6.49%, long for heavyweight boxing and the 78th percentile of the 317 compared here.

How this is worked out

  1. Measurements and records are read from the fighter's English Wikipedia infobox; the fight list is parsed from the article's own results table.
  2. Reach advantage is (reach − height) ÷ height as a percentage, so fighters of different sizes compare directly.
  3. Percentiles rank this fighter among the 317 heavyweight boxing fighters in the dataset — chosen because it is the most specific group of at least 30 that this fighter belongs to.
Reach advantage = (reach − height) ÷ height × 100
